アカウント名:
パスワード:
ライブラリが豊富すぎるのが問題なんじゃないですか、たぶん。Javaは成功したために無能が増えすぎて、彼らが車輪の再発明を繰り返しているとGoslingがどこかで言ってたような。このプロジェクトの目的は、Javaコミュニティに隔離場所を作りたいってことなんじゃないかと。Javaの言語仕様については、代入は := にすべきだとかブロックの使い方に不満があるとか、その程度のことしか思ってなさそう。いちおう関数型チックな機能もあるけど、すでにScalaがあるわけだし。
より多くのコメントがこの議論にあるかもしれませんが、JavaScriptが有効ではない環境を使用している場合、クラシックなコメントシステム(D1)に設定を変更する必要があります。
コンピュータは旧約聖書の神に似ている、規則は多く、慈悲は無い -- Joseph Campbell
重要なのはライブラリ (スコア:2, すばらしい洞察)
世に受け入れられているのはライブラリが豊富だからです。
業務では仕様が安定している事も重要ですが、まずは趣味で使ってもらう事を考えると二の次。
DやらなにやらC/C++の汚さに業を煮やしてオレオレC言語を作ろうとする流れはよくありますが、
最初からよっぽど豊富なライブラリを備えていない限りは
既存のライブラリとリンクが出来ないと使う気が起きないわけですね。
となると最低限既存ライブラリとマングルを合わせる事が必要ですが、それでもまだ使う気が起きないので
既存ライブラリのヘッダファイルの読み込みもサポートして欲しいわけです。
そしたら結局既存言語のパーサーを備えなきゃいけないので、
じゃあ既存言語使えば良いじゃん、というジレンマ。
と、ここまで書きましたが、過去の不満点を改良した言語には期待しています。
Re:重要なのはライブラリ (スコア:0)
ライブラリが豊富すぎるのが問題なんじゃないですか、たぶん。
Javaは成功したために無能が増えすぎて、彼らが車輪の再発明を繰り返していると
Goslingがどこかで言ってたような。
このプロジェクトの目的は、Javaコミュニティに隔離場所を作りたいってことなんじゃないかと。
Javaの言語仕様については、代入は := にすべきだとか
ブロックの使い方に不満があるとか、その程度のことしか思ってなさそう。
いちおう関数型チックな機能もあるけど、すでにScalaがあるわけだし。